Course Content

• Introduction to Time Series Analysis for Cybersecurity
• Time Series Forecasting and Anomaly Detection in Network Traffic
• Statistical Modeling for Cybersecurity Threats
• Machine Learning for Time Series Cybersecurity: Algorithms and Applications
• Cybersecurity Data Analytics and Visualization
• Incident Response and Threat Intelligence using Time Series Data
• Advanced Time Series Models for Intrusion Detection
• Ethical and Legal Considerations in Time Series Cybersecurity

Career path

Career Role Description
Cybersecurity Analyst (Time Series) Analyze time-series data to identify and mitigate cyber threats, specializing in anomaly detection and predictive modeling. High demand for professionals with expertise in data science and cybersecurity.
Security Engineer (Time Series Data) Design and implement security systems leveraging time-series analysis for real-time threat response and proactive security measures. Strong programming and systems administration skills are essential.
Data Scientist (Cybersecurity Focus) Develop advanced analytical models using time-series data to predict cyberattacks and improve threat intelligence. Requires expertise in machine learning and statistical modeling.
